Design Onscreen distributes its programming as widely as possible, via multiple media formats and channels, to national and international audiences. Since 2008, Design Onscreen has co-presented Architecture & Design Film Series in both Palm Springs and Denver, attracting thousands of attendees. JourneymanArchitect: The Life and Work of Donald Wexler had its European premiere at the Architecture Film Festival in Rotterdam, Holland in November 2009 and Design Onscreen's latest film, Contemporary Days: The Designs of Lucienne and Robin Day has toured festivals worldwide including London, New York, Chicago, Moscow, Glasgow, Cape Town, Newport Beach and Montreal. At all of these events, we continue to find new and enthusiastic supporters. In December 2010, Design Onscreen expanded its audience further by co-sponsoring and curating the first-ever Moscow Architecture Film Festival (in partnership with the State Museum of Architecture. Design Onscreen's activities inform and elevate the ongoing "conversation" among professional architects, designers and the design community. In the Spring of 2009, Design Onscreen co-sponsored What Was Good Design? MoMA's Message 1944-56, a fascinating exhibition at New York's Museum of Modern Art (MoMA). Design Onscreen's support enabled the conservation and display of two recently discovered historical 35 millimeter film clips of MoMA's Good Design exhibitions from the early 1950's. Design Onscreen works in a collaborative manner with museums, schools, universities, professional design groups, film societies and other educational organizations. The Design Onscreen film Hella Jongerius: Contemporary Archetypeswas launched in conjunction with European Design: Shaping the New Century, a major design exhibition at the Indianapolis Museum of Art. The thirty-minute film explores the creative process of the Dutch designer and her relationship with manufacturers such as Vitra, Maharam and Royal Tichelaar.
